程序设计语言的发展过程
程序设计语言的发展过程是一个持续不断的历史进程,从最初的机器语言和汇编语言到现代的高级编程语言和面向对象编程语言,程序设计语言的发展始终致力于提高编程效率和代码质量,满足不同的编程需求。
机器语言是最早的程序设计语言,它直接面向计算机硬件,使用二进制代码表示指令和数据。但是编写和维护机器语言程序需要高度的技术水平和耐心,工作效率极低。
汇编语言是一种较为易于理解和编写的低级语言,它使用助记符号代替了机器语言中的二进制代码,使程序员可以更容易地编写和修改程序。随着计算机技术的快速发展,出现了更高级的高级编程语言。
高级编程语言是一种更加符合人类思维方式和语言习惯的程序设计语言。它们可以隐藏底层细节,提供更高层次的抽象和封装,使程序员能够更加关注问题本身而非实现细节。其中比较流行的高级编程语言有C、C++、Java、Python等。
面向对象编程语言是一种基于对象的程序设计语言,它通过封装、继承和多态等机制实现
代码的模块化和复用,使程序更加易于维护和扩展。目前,Java和C++等语言是面向对象编程语言的代表。目前流行的编程语言
总的来说,程序设计语言的发展过程是一个不断演化和完善的过程,它不断满足着程序员不同的编程需求,不断提高着编程效率和代码质量。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论